WebLet’s say your employee drove 200 miles in January 2024. You would take that mileage and multiply it by the standard rate: 200 * $0.655 = $131 This is the amount you would be reimbursing that’s tax-free. 200 * 0.70 = $140 This is the actual amount you gave to your employee as reimbursement. That $9 difference would be taxed as income for ...
